操作系统英文定义与翻译解析

3星 · 超过75%的资源 需积分: 9 10 下载量 149 浏览量 更新于2024-09-13 收藏 24KB PDF 举报
"该资源主要涉及的是操作系统相关的英文翻译,包括操作系统的移植描述、英文定义以及英文简介。" 操作系统是计算机科学中的核心组成部分,它在用户与计算机硬件之间扮演着接口的角色。简单来说,操作系统的目标是提供一个用户可以执行程序的环境。因此,它的首要任务是使计算机系统变得更加易用。其次,操作系统旨在高效利用计算机硬件资源。 几乎每一个操作系统都是计算机系统不可或缺的部分。计算机系统通常可以大致分为四个部分:硬件(包括CPU、内存和输入/输出设备)、操作系统、应用程序(如编译器、数据库系统、视频游戏和商业软件)以及用户(包括人、机器或其他计算机)。操作系统负责提供基础的计算硬件资源,并通过各种计算方法来解决用户问题。可能有多个不同的用户尝试解决各自的问题,因此会有许多不同种类的应用程序。 在这样的背景下,操作系统控制并协调了不同用户之间广泛应用的硬件使用。这就好比一个政府,管理着计算机系统的硬件资源,分配并确保其有效运行。操作系统管理进程的执行,调度硬件资源,如CPU时间、内存分配以及I/O操作,同时还要处理并发性、错误恢复和安全性等问题。 操作系统的主要功能包括: 1. 进程管理:创建、销毁、调度和同步进程,保证多任务的平滑运行。 2. 内存管理:分配和回收内存,实现虚拟内存以优化硬件资源使用。 3. 文件系统管理:组织和存储数据,提供访问和保护机制。 4. 设备管理:通过设备驱动程序控制硬件设备,实现I/O操作的异步化,提高效率。 5. 用户接口:提供命令行接口或图形用户界面,方便用户与系统交互。 6. 安全性:保护系统免受恶意攻击,控制用户权限,防止数据泄露。 此外,操作系统还可能包含网络管理、电源管理、性能监控等附加功能。在实际应用中,操作系统根据其设计目标和使用场景的不同,会有所差异,例如实时操作系统、分时操作系统、分布式操作系统等,各有其特点和优势。 总而言之,操作系统作为计算机系统的核心,其重要性和复杂性不言而喻。通过翻译和理解这些外文资料,我们可以更深入地了解操作系统的原理和工作方式,这对于系统设计、软件开发和故障排查都至关重要。